Where is the housing market going for 2023-2024?

March 4, 2023 3:58 pm Published by

These are the important questions for 2023! I was lucky enough this week to take part in a talk with Sherry Cooper who is a well respected economist in Canada. If you don’t know her click here. Sherry covered many topics ranging from interest rate hikes, the housing market, employment and immigration. Below I highlight some of the takeaways from the talk. Overall Sherry does not see a drop in interest rates this year. She does see an overall further decline in house prices but different communities in Toronto and the GTA will under perform or over perform the expected decline. Sherry does expect house prices to balance out as we move through 2023 and expects inventory to remain low (below average). One of the most important Real Estate stories you will read about this year is Real Estate fraud!

March 4, 2023 3:54 pm Published by

Last year 2 people impersonated a couple and sold their house in the GTA when they were out of the country! This couple profited from the sale and have disappeared, enjoying a life off of someone else’s lifetime investment. Click here to read the article. How could something like this happen? Well, Real Estate fraud is real and it happens more than is reported in the news. There are all types of fraud that deal with property and mortgages. Mortgage fraud is more prevalent than Real Estate fraud but it is important to understand your rights and how to prevent something like this from happening to you. The listing agent was convinced they were dealing with the rightful owners of the property because these 2 fraudsters were using fake identification and convinced the Realtor they were the owners of the property. As a Realtor there are always challenges regarding properties especially properties that are over 100 years old. There are many things to be aware of and one of them is proper title for the property and access to the property. Right of Ways that are from 100 years ago can be a mirky layer of paper work that is not well documented and these errors usually start with the government and file keeping. If proper title cannot be substantiated it can put doubt in the value of a property. This includes access to a property. This can definitely affect the value of a house also.
